Book Cellar Store Assistant: The store assistant will work on the “front lines”—the” main store of the Friends Book Cellar. The volunteer will be responsible for cashiering, shelving books, pricing inventory, and dealing with customers. This is easily the most front-facing volunteering opportunity and is a great opportunity to interact with our large customer base, who represent a broad spectrum of readers and book lovers from all walks of life.
Sorting Room Assistant: The sorting room assistant isn’t public-facing, but the position is just as important. Each week, the Friends Book Cellar receives donations of hundreds, if not thousands, of books, magazines, and media. The volunteer will be responsible for processing these donations into their proper sections for the store, evaluating their condition, and dealing with donations unfit for resale.
Online Sales Assistant: The Friends of the Lexington Public Library operates a robust and constantly growing online sales department. Here, our more valuable items receive broader exposure than they would in the store. Volunteers in this area will mainly be responsible for listing items determined to be valuable on our eBay store platform. Sometimes the volunteer will also assist our online sales department with the packaging and shipping of online orders.
Off-site Sales Assistant: Recently, our organization has been bringing inventory to various local breweries and community spaces, setting up smaller off-site sales for a given afternoon. We always need volunteers at these events as well, primarily to assist with setting up, cashiering, and helping customers.
Seasonal Volunteer Opportunities: Every year, we host two large book sales—in April and October—and volunteers are in great demand at these events as well. The book sale volunteer will be responsible for setting up the displays, helping customers, and breaking down the setup following the end of the sale. This is another great opportunity to meet and interact with our customers and other volunteers.
Some FAQs:
How many hours a week do I have to come in?
You can come in as much as you like! A great thing about volunteering with us is the ability to set your own schedule.
Do I need any pre-existing knowledge or experience?
Not at all! All we ask is that you bring a willingness to learn, a positive attitude, and a passion for books.
I am a high school student in a student organization (NHS, Beta Club, Y Club, etc.) that requires service hours. Can I volunteer?
Yes! Over the years, we’ve had several volunteers from Lexington-area schools completing service hours for their student organization. We are happy to accommodate you, and we will validate any paperwork that you need us to.
Can I choose what I want to do when I volunteer?
Of course! When filling out the application form, you will be asked to indicate which area(s) you’d like to specialize in. Take a second and read through the descriptions above before deciding. You can select more than one!
As a volunteer, am I qualified for a discount on items?
Yes! Any item that you buy in our store will automatically be granted a 20% discount. This applies any time you make a purchase! No other discounts apply, and if you find an item while sorting that you’d like to buy, we will insist that someone else price it to ensure that it is priced fairly.
